Second Language Anxiety among Eritrean Unaccompanied Refugee Minors

    Description

    The research question is How do Eritrean Unaccompanied Refugee Minors (URMs) in the Netherlands experience Second Language Anxiety (SLA) when they acquire Dutch? The study consists of a questionnaire and interview data. The goal of the study was threefold: to investigate under what circumstances these minors experience SLA, what linguistic and socio-emotional causes and effects might account for it, and how they feel this influences their L2 acquisition.
